Output 68f60e4b45b7bed07ebd431bdccacf07d5bd4ec55c0782f9e6e6b9b496ff48cc:2

value
985505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e1cb044c58333b4e284226b78f79ed309ee478d OP_EQUAL
address
3EeSF6hPNG3n9pnarmay5VGcshG2CoFnPT
transaction
68f60e4b45b7bed07ebd431bdccacf07d5bd4ec55c0782f9e6e6b9b496ff48cc
confirmations
293623
spent
true